Description

As a NOC Engineer I, you’ll be on the front line of ensuring network performance, stability, and reliability for our customers. You’ll monitor real-time network activity, troubleshoot issues, and provide exceptional support that keeps our services running seamlessly. This role is perfect for someone with a solid foundation in networking, strong analytical instincts, and excellent communication skills. You’ll play a key part in diagnosing problems, driving timely resolutions, and escalating incidents to the right teams when needed.

What You’ll Do
  • Monitor network performance and alarms in real time, processing alerts swiftly and accurately following established procedures.
  • Create, manage, and update trouble tickets while responding promptly to calls, emails, and system notifications.
  • Perform Tier I diagnostics to identify, validate, and triage issues; escalate incidents to engineering teams, carriers, or field technicians as required.
  • Coordinate dispatch of field technicians and/or replacement parts based on troubleshooting outcomes.
  • Communicate clearly and professionally with customers, providing updates, guidance, and escalation details.
  • Share technical feedback with Engineering teams to support continuous improvement across products, processes, and design.
  • Maintain compliance with network standards, documentation, and operational procedures defined by Architecture & Engineering.
  • Manage competing priorities and operate effectively in a fast-paced, high-pressure environment, including interactions with challenging customer situations.
  • Support evolving needs as responsibilities may shift with business priorities.
Requirements
Education & Experience
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Minimum 1 year of NOC or transport network operations experience.
  • Education in Telecommunications or related fields preferred.
  • A combination of education and experience is acceptable.
  • Preferred certifications: CCNA/CCNP, CE-A/CE-P, CECP, JNCIA/JNCIP.
Technical Skills
  • Experience with optical and routing equipment (Fujitsu Flashwave, Ciena, MRV OptiSwitch, Juniper MX/EX, Force 10).
  • Strong understanding of the OSI Model, Ethernet, routed networks, and linear/ring topologies.
  • Familiarity with protocols such as MPLS, IS-IS, BGP, and OSPF.
  • Ability to quickly isolate, diagnose, and escalate network issues.
Professional & Interpersonal Skills
  • Strong verbal and written communication.
  • Solid troubleshooting and analytical skills.
  • Ability to identify issues, assess risks, and recommend solutions.
  • Detail-oriented with strong organizational and time-management abilities.
  • Able to work independently and collaboratively.
  • Flexibility for shift work and on-call rotation.
